A Fungi Exhibition in The Barn at College Lake
A Fungi Exhibition in The Barn at College Lake
The Bucks Fungus Group LinkExternal link and the Herts & Beds Fungus Group put on an exhibition as part of the Fungi Weekend Event at College Lake. Many of those attending then went on a guided walk (SP9314 : Preparing for a Fungi Foray outside the Susan Cowdy Centre, College Lake) round the Lake looking for fungi.
College Lake Nature Reserve, near Tring

College Lake is a large nature reserve with a very wide variety of habitats created from a large chalk pit. There is a large area of marsh with islands, and a deep water lake, while the cliffs surrounding the pit are in various stages of being "recovered" by nature. There is open meadow land and an area kept as an old fashioned cornfield full of flowers. There is woodland all round the area (originally planted to hide the quarry) and a large new woodland of native trees and shrubs. This all means that whatever time of the year you visit you can expect to see a wide variety of wildlife.

There are good facilities for the visitor (and for school parties), including many hides, and displays of old agricultural equipment. It is run by the Berks, Bucks & Oxon Wildlife Trust. LinkExternal link
